A fresh wind ruffles the automotive seas as BYD reveals its latest entry in the Ocean series—the Sealion 06, a bold SUV that marries cutting-edge technology with sleek design. Announced through the official regulatory filings with China’s Ministry of Industry and Information Technology, this duo-strategy vehicle offers both plug-in hybrid (PHEV) and pure electric (EV) versions, each crafted to captivate eco-conscious drivers seeking versatility and style.
This new offering bears dimensions that command presence on the road: it stretches to 4810 mm in length, sports a width of 1920 mm, and reaches 1675 mm in height, all riding on a generous 2820 mm wheelbase. Such a stance whispers refined elegance while unabashedly promising substantial road stability and passenger comfort.
Under the hood of the PHEV variant beats a heart composed of BYD’s precise engineering. The 1.5-liter BYD472QC engine propels with a vigorous 74 kW, seamlessly combining with a TZ210XYC electric motor to deliver a maximum output of 160 kW. This powertrain not only allows for spirited driving but also embraces fuel efficiency—a balance car enthusiasts often find elusive.
In contrast, the EV version flaunts two electrifying choices. Drivers can opt for a robust TZ200XYAJ motor, which flexes a staggering 180 kW (241 hp), perfect for those with an appetite for propulsion that exhilarates. Alternatively, a TZ200XSBF motor at 170 kW (228 hp) powers this marine-inspired beauty, offering a slightly tamer counterpart without sacrificing performance.
The Sealion 06’s exterior echoes BYD’s commitment to aesthetic sophistication, featuring dual-layer headlights that slice sharply through the night and dynamic air intakes that speak to both form and aerodynamic function—a forward-thinking design language that provides not just a softer visual presence, but also meets the keen economic requirements of energy efficiency.
